I'll be rooting for you, mate.FreakNigh wrote:Thanks phil =). You can scroll with the arrow keys or by clicking the mini map for now. And yes I was looking to make the controls a more modern style. When you are at the launcher you can choose for it to be either windowed for full screen, and then you can choose what resolution you would like. If your monitor does not support that resolution full screen then there may be some empty space shown. If you are playing in windowed mode though you can just maximize the window.
